> With the system coprocessor managing the range allocation of the
> inputs to Interrupt Aggregator, it is difficult to represent
> the device IRQs from DT.
> 
> The suggestion is to use MSI in such cases where devices wants
> to allocate and group interrupts dynamically.
> 
> Create a MSI domain bus layer that allocates and frees MSIs for
> a device.
> 
> APIs that are implemented are:
> - inta_msi_create_irq_domain() that creates a MSI domain
> - inta_msi_domain_alloc_group_irqs() that creates MSIs for the
>   specified device and source indexes. All these are expected to
>   be grouped by the parent interrupt controller to MSI domain.
> - inta_msi_domain_free_group_irqs() frees the grouped irqs.
